Driving to campus:
The University of Wisconsin-Parkside is located in the Town of Somers, Kenosha County, minutes from downtown Kenosha and downtown Racine.
From Highway 31/Green Bay Road, turn east on County Highway E and continue 1.5 miles to 30th Ave./Wood Road, turn north.
From Highway 32/Sheridan Road/Racine Street, turn west on County Highway E and continue to 1.5 miles to 30th Ave./Wood Road, turn north.
From Chicago or Milwaukee on Interstate 94, take County Highway E east 5 miles to 30th Ave./Wood Road, turn north.
